Tokays = aggressive, large voracious. Fascinating colors, mouth full of teeth or teeth like thingys that make you bleed, they stick to glass, breed readily in my old petshops' ceiling space. They eat crickets, worms and pinky mice (not often though, pinkies are to fatty), prone to mouth rot (I don't know why, always had one in every shipment that needed treatment.), um SPEEDY little buggers, hence them breeding in the shop ceiling. I PERSONALLY don't think they are easy to tame, but it can be done. I know NOTHING about golden geckos. Sharon
